MOTU Ultralite MK3 Hybrid crashing my Mac
I have a MOTU Ultralite MK3 Hybrid. When my computer goes into sleep mode with the interface on it crashes my Mac. I seem to get some Firewire error in the report. Never had an audio interface crash my Mac before. This is OSX Yosemite and firmware 1.07 boot 1.03.

Re: MOTU Ultralite MK3 Hybrid crashing my Mac
Firewire does that for many of us. FW is a dead protocol. Thunderbolt supports a small part of the spec and Intel supports none of it.
You have a Hybrid. Use the USB port.
If you have a desktop Mac, disable App Nap globally. Its only purpose is to extend battery life in portables.
Disable App Nap System Wide in Mac OS X
Copy the following command and paste into Terminal.app then hit <Enter> or <Return> key.
defaults write NSGlobalDomain NSAppSleepDisabled -bool YES
Type your Admin password when prompted then <Enter> or <Return>
Reboot or close and restart applications

Re: MOTU Ultralite MK3 Hybrid crashing my Mac
This is a well documented issue with the latest driver update:
viewtopic.php?f=2&t=62567&hilit=crash+on+sleep#p534358
Try rolling back to a previous version and see if that fixes the problem.
